As per yesterdays forum post, we have decided to make a beta version of the 8.01 patch available for people to try.

For those who don't know what a "beta" is, it's a test version that we would normally use internally to test the fixes that have been made.

We have decided to release this to you due to people having issues with the workaround for the closing down bug, and a couple of other long term issues that people have discovered, as well as a few compatibility issues that a few users have experienced on their machines and the Securom copy protection that is being used on the game.

We will be releasing a final version of the patch in a couple of weeks, once we're happy with it and have gone through a full test cycle internally. The final version will also include data changes.

There will be many different versions of the "beta" patch available for the different variations of the game. As these become available, the game name will be in bold lettering.

The reason for them being available at different times is that the different versions all need different installers, which take quite a bit of time to build, and also need to be tested (the installer) before we can make them live. We appreciate your patience during this time, and they will all go live as soon as we can get them done.
